public void setContent(Paragraph other, int startLine, int endLine) { super.setContent(other.getContentLines(startLine, endLine)); if (endLine > startLine) { int[] lineIndents = new int[endLine - startLine]; System.arraycopy(other.lineIndents, startLine, lineIndents, 0, endLine - startLine); this.lineIndents = lineIndents; } else { this.lineIndents = EMPTY_INDENTS; } }
lines.addAll(block.getContentLines().subList(i, iMax)); int start = contentChars.getStartOffset() - lines.get(0).getStartOffset(); if (start > 0 && start < lines.get(0).length()) {
public void setContent(Paragraph other, int startLine, int endLine) { super.setContent(other.getContentLines(startLine, endLine)); if (endLine > startLine) { int[] lineIndents = new int[endLine - startLine]; System.arraycopy(other.lineIndents, startLine, lineIndents, 0, endLine - startLine); this.lineIndents = lineIndents; } else { this.lineIndents = EMPTY_INDENTS; } }
for (BasedSequence rowLine : block.getContentLines()) { int rowNumber = tableLines.size(); if (separatorLineNumber == -1 && rowNumber > options.maxHeaderRows) return 0; // too many header rows
definitionList.setTight(true); final List<BasedSequence> lines = paragraph.getContentLines(); DefinitionTerm definitionTerm = null;
lines.addAll(block.getContentLines().subList(i, iMax)); int start = contentChars.getStartOffset() - lines.get(0).getStartOffset(); if (start > 0 && start < lines.get(0).length()) {
for (BasedSequence rowLine : block.getContentLines()) { int rowNumber = tableLines.size(); if (separatorLineNumber == -1 && rowNumber > options.maxHeaderRows) return 0; // too many header rows
definitionList.setTight(true); final List<BasedSequence> lines = paragraph.getContentLines(); DefinitionTerm definitionTerm = null;